>From b73e1b342dbbfae004ad0fa62184c106ab00c12a Mon Sep 17 00:00:00 2001 From: Chris Copeland <ch...@chrisnc.net> Date: Sun, 6 Oct 2024 20:27:48 -0700 Subject: [PATCH] [ARM] Emit an error when the hard-float ABI is enabled but can't be used. Currently, compiling for eabihf with a CPU lacking floating-point registers will silently use the soft-float ABI instead, even though the Arm attributes section still has Tag_ABI_VFP_args: VFP registers, which leads to silent ABI mismatches at link time.
